12.24 Issue 63 Dependency Locks and Immutable Build Inputs Implementation Plan¶
For agentic workers: REQUIRED SUB-SKILL: Use
superpowers:executing-plansorsuperpowers:subagent-driven-developmentand execute each task test-first. Do not begin a task until the prior task's commit and review boundary are clean.
Goal: Replace resolver-time dependency and mutable base-image inputs with reviewed, hash-checked, platform-qualified locks and immutable image identities without changing the Issue
62 Torch/PyG/NNx runtime contract.¶
Architecture: Human-authored dependency inputs plus one source-policy file compile into a bootstrap/compiler/tool lock family and three cumulative platform runtime lock families. One shared sanitized pip runner installs non-runtime locks; the existing four-stage installer consumes the platform locks. An offline verifier proves repository coherence, while explicitly networked lock and image checks prove registry truth. Advisory observations are derived from exact locks rather than re-resolving source manifests.
Tech stack: Python 3.11, pip 26.2.1, setuptools 81.0.0, wheel 0.47.0, packaging 26.2, uv 0.11.19, TOML, JSON, GNU Make, GitHub Actions, Docker Buildx, pip-audit 2.10.0, pytest, Ruff, MkDocs, papermill, and the exact Issue #62 Torch/PyG/NNx matrix.
Spec: docs/superpowers/specs/2026-08-16-issue-63-dependency-locks-design.md
12.24.1 Global constraints¶
- Work only on
codex/issue-63-lock-dependencies, based on the clean Issue #62developmerge36ad187. Preserve design commit1ca131a6dfe7269f61117eba6844a81eb2c2f763. - Keep the exact Issue #62 runtime versions and behavior: Torch 2.11.0, TorchVision 0.26.0,
TorchAudio 2.11.0, Lightning 2.6.1, TorchMetrics 1.9.0, torchao 0.18.0,
torch-geometric 2.8.0.post1, pyg-lib 0.8.0, torch-scatter 2.1.2,
torch-sparse 0.6.18, and
thekaveh-nnx[lm]==0.2.0. - Preserve the Issue #62 warning-debt, QAT-debt, sampler, JUnit, smoke-output, advisory, and dual-SHA PR evidence contracts. Locking may change their installation inputs, never weaken their assertions, warning-as-error policy, or required job conclusions.
- Support exactly
darwin-arm64/aarch64-apple-darwin,linux-x86_64/x86_64-manylinux_2_28, andlinux-aarch64/aarch64-manylinux_2_28, with resolution floor Python 3.11.0 and consumer range>=3.11.0,<3.12. - Pin GitHub Actions and final Darwin qualification to CPython 3.11.15. The pinned Jupyter Docker base must report CPython 3.11.10. Do not silently change the supported interpreter floor.
compiler-requirements.txtis the sole uv version authority.requirements/lock-policy.tomlstores its path and shape, never another uv version. The Atlas input's uv pin must equal it.- The lock policy fixes the reviewed package-upload horizon at
2026-08-17T02:21:18Z; every compiler command passes it through exactly one--exclude-newer. A cutoff advance is an intentional policy/lock update, never an ambient consequence of a newly published package. - Never use
--extra-index-url, unsafe index strategies, editable/VCS/local requirements, an unapproved direct URL, or an unnamed sdist. The sole direct URL is the revieweden_core_web_sm-3.8.0wheel. The sole sdist ispython-louvain==0.16, built with the locked toolchain and--no-build-isolation. - Never claim an offline parser proves remote artifact bytes or registry state. Valid-but-wrong coordinated hashes/digests must pass syntax/coherence and fail a networked regeneration, hash-required clean install, or image-ledger check.
- Do not initialize or start Atlas, JupyterHub, Docker Compose, Ollama, ComfyUI, or a persistent
repository service. Docker is limited to builds,
buildx imagetools inspect, andrun --rmprobes. - Keep the
infragitlink exact at61c7c5103660e2226bf107c115dae42bf46f8374; Issue #65 owns Atlas runtime changes. Issue #64 owns NLTK VADER payload integrity. Issue #66 owns the manual-only quantization notebook. - Do not edit notebook code, outputs, execution counts, metadata, or tier inventories. Final notebook results go only to disposable output roots.
- Do not rewrite released changelog history, old advisory evidence, or prior maintenance records. Add current Issue #63 truth only to current sections.
- Generated site/wiki derivatives are never committed. Edit canonical sources, then prove exact source-to-site/wiki parity.
- A tracked change after final-SHA freeze invalidates qualification. Any lock, installer, Docker, advisory, CI, or notebook failure stops publication and requires a reviewed correction plus the complete fresh qualification at the new SHA.
12.24.2 Final file and interface map¶
12.24.2.1 Human-authored inputs¶
bootstrap-requirements.txt:pip==26.2.1,setuptools==81.0.0,wheel==0.47.0,packaging==26.2.compiler-requirements.txt: exactlyuv==0.11.19.nlp-model-requirements.txt: exact official spaCy model wheel URL plus SHA-2561932429db727d4bff3deed6b34cfc05df17794f4a52eeb26cf8928f7c1a0fb85.- Existing root/Torch/docs/audit/Atlas manifests remain direct-input authorities. Remove the PyG
--find-linksdirective fromtorch-requirements.txt; source policy owns it. Add the exact uv pin toatlas-contract-requirements.txt. requirements/lock-policy.toml: schema, compiler-input path, Python floor, platform triples, source bindings, input/output inventories, binary exceptions, and direct-URL exception.requirements/image-lock.json: schema plus exact source tag, index digest, and amd64/arm64 child digests for the Jupyter and devcontainer bases.
12.24.2.2 Generated outputs¶
requirements/locks/bootstrap.txt
requirements/locks/compiler.txt
requirements/locks/audit.txt
requirements/locks/atlas-contract.txt
requirements/locks/darwin-arm64/{core,runtime,root}.txt
requirements/locks/linux-x86_64/{core,runtime,root}.txt
requirements/locks/linux-aarch64/{core,runtime,root}.txt
docs-requirements.txt
All are exact, SHA-256 hashed, normalized, and free of timestamps, absolute paths, credentials, cache paths, or hostnames. The four non-platform locks and docs lock are universal across exactly the three supported targets—not arbitrary operating systems/interpreters. Root locks include runtime, root, docs, and the spaCy model closure.

12.24.4.1 RED¶
- [ ] Write parser tests before production code. Require exact input/output inventory; sole compiler pin; exact three platform key/triple/system/machine mappings; Python 3.11.0; Darwin target 13.0; exact source bindings; exact direct-URL/model hash; sole python-louvain sdist exception; and exact image-ledger schema.
- [ ] Preserve PEP 508 markers as normalized text and evaluate them only with the exact supported
target environments: CPython/posix, Python 3.11.0, Darwin arm64 or Linux x86_64/aarch64, with
exact
implementation_name,os_name,platform_machine,platform_python_implementation,platform_system,python_version, andsys_platformvalues. Rejectextra,implementation_version,python_full_version, unknown marker variables, nondeterministic environment reads, and marker syntax outsidepackaging.markers.Marker; patch-sensitive markers cannot represent the promised complete>=3.11.0,<3.12consumer range. - [ ] Add negative tests for duplicate TOML/JSON keys, duplicate normalized packages in an overlapping marker domain, uv version in policy, Atlas/compiler uv mismatch, stale PyG source directive in the runtime manifest, unknown input/output, missing architecture, malformed digest/hash, tag-only/digest-only image, child/index substitution, variable interpolation, unsafe index, VCS/editable/local requirement, and a second direct URL or sdist.
- [ ] Allow same-name supported-matrix-lock branches only when their markers are disjoint across all three supported target environments. Add positive disjoint-branch tests and killing mutations for overlapping branches, unmarked+marked overlap, an unsupported-variable marker, a marker that applies to no supported target, and incorrect Darwin/Linux/architecture/Python evaluation.
- [ ] Add explicit killing mutations for
python_full_version >= '3.11.10',python_full_version >= '3.11.15', andimplementation_versionpatch thresholds. Each must fail as an unsupported patch-sensitive marker rather than being evaluated only at the 3.11.0 floor. Positive projections evaluated under clean CPython 3.11.0, 3.11.10, and 3.11.15 marker environments must select identical branches because the accepted marker language can observe onlypython_version == '3.11'. - [ ] Run
pytest -p no:cacheprovider -W error tests/test_dependency_locks.py -qand record the expected import/missing-contract failures.

12.24.5.1 RED — compiler¶
- [ ] Before generator code, test the sanitized
bootstrapandcompilerinstall roles: exact repository-relative paths,--require-hashes, binary-only, neutralized ambient pip configuration, stop-on-nonzero, stable/redacted failure, and rejection of every other role until its generated lock exists. Addinstall-bootstrapandinstall-compiler-lockMake contracts in this task. - [ ] Test exact generation order and argv for all targets. Compiler invocations use uv 0.11.19,
Python 3.11.0, exact platform triples, explicit source bindings,
--generate-hashes, binary-only policy plus only the python-louvain exception, the exact policy-owned--exclude-newer 2026-08-17T02:21:18Z, andMACOSX_DEPLOYMENT_TARGET=13.0on Darwin. Bootstrap, compiler, docs, audit, and Atlas inputs are each compiled once per exact supported target into temporary files, then deterministically merged into one supported-matrix lock; do not use uv's unbounded--universalworld. Equal name/version/marker branches union their approved hashes; target-specific versions receive normalized disjoint target markers. Every retained branch must apply to at least one of the three supported targets and no overlapping branch may select two versions for one target. Only core/runtime/root remain separate platform outputs. - [ ] Test temporary exact-version projections for bootstrap→docs, core→runtime, and bootstrap/docs/runtime→root. Projections add no package, contain no hash/source option, and are deleted after success or failure. Every projection evaluates markers for its exact target first; supported-matrix locks retain marker branches, while a platform projection has at most one selected branch per normalized name.
- [ ] Test normalized headers, deterministic environment, complete temporary validation,
transactional replacement/backup restoration, stable errors, and no checkout writes in
check. - [ ] Test the explicit compiler-update five-state transition: old committed identity, first-pass candidate, new RECORD-owned environment, second-pass identical candidate, Atlas equality, then final family. Every out-of-order, ambiguous, missing, or mismatched state fails.
- [ ] Run the new compiler tests and record intended RED failures.
12.24.5.2 GREEN — generated locks¶
- [ ] Implement the runner seam and modes. Never shell-interpolate paths or credentials. The normal
modes reject compiler drift; only
--update-compileraccepts the named old/new intermediate. - [ ] Perform the one-time seed ceremony explicitly: resolve
UV_SEED="$(pyenv prefix 3.11.0)/bin/uv", require that exact file to reportuv 0.11.19(never use the ambient Homebrew/PATH uv), and use it to generate candidate bootstrap and compiler locks; create a new disposable Python 3.11 environment; hash-install those two candidates through the new roles pointed at the validated temporary candidate root (never by copying unvalidated candidates into the worktree); verify the RECORD-owned uv identity; regenerate bootstrap/compiler and the remaining family throughpython -m uv; and require the seed and locked-regeneration candidates to be byte-identical. No later workflow may use the standalone seed path. - [ ] From that locked disposable environment, run the exact write command and generate all 14 outputs.
- [ ] Evaluate every merged marker under CPython 3.11.0, 3.11.10, and 3.11.15 for each applicable platform, require identical package/version selections across patch releases, and run hash-required clean-install controls on the available exact 3.11.0 and 3.11.15 Darwin interpreters. Docker Task 5 supplies the exact 3.11.10 Linux install control.
- [ ] Inspect the diff for unexpected upgrades, source changes, sdists, local tags, and unbounded requirements. Prove exactly one sdist and one direct URL.
- [ ] Run write twice in independent temporary roots and byte-compare every output.
- [ ] After the release-boundary stale-lock diagnostic, reproduce the drift from packages uploaded
after the original lock commit, add the fixed upload horizon test first, regenerate without
selecting those later releases, and prove a fresh networked
lock-checkis byte-stable.
12.24.5.3 RED/GREEN — offline and image verifiers¶
- [ ] Write the offline verifier tests first: inventory/header/input hashes, exact pins and hash shape, cumulative package/version subsets, shared packaging/docs projections, platform tags, model/source exceptions, and stable/redacted CLI categories. This task validates authority and generated outputs only; Tasks 3, 5, and 6 add installer, CI/image, and documentation consumer projections as those consumers change, so the verifier never requires a future task's source state.
- [ ] Explicitly prove a coordinated syntactically valid wrong artifact hash passes offline syntax
and then fails
lock-checkor a hash-required clean install. Do not write a vacuous offline oracle. - [ ] Write image tests with injected inspector output: exact tag/index/child success; moved tag, wrong/missing/extra platform, stale child, wrong media type, malformed JSON, nonzero process, and redacted error failure. A coordinated source+ledger false digest passes offline coherence and fails the injected trusted registry response.
